                    I watched Clermont play on the weekend and Ice and Moala had very good games.

                    Ice was probably the best on the field. Clermont pretty much use him the same way the Blues use to. He has the 15 jersey on, but he's basically position-less on attack and pops up everywhere across the backline.

                    Fritz Lee was good as well. He always gets through a lot of work when I watch Clermont play.

                    TNW was playing his first game at 10, but struggled quite a bit there. He did set up a good try for Moala though.

                    Ngatai was playing for Lyon, but didn't get much chance to do much.
